When is it Time to Junk My Car?

Groves junk car for disposal

Determining when to junk a car involves assessing its overall condition and cost of repairs. If the expenses to fix your vehicle exceed its market value or if it’s no longer roadworthy due to severe damage or mechanical issues, it might be the right time to consider junking it. Additionally, if your car fails emission tests or frequently breaks down, costing you time and money, it could indicate that it’s time to let go.

Getting Cash for a Junk Car at the Impound Yard

In some cases, impound yards may offer cash for abandoned vehicles, including junk cars. However, the amount offered might be lower than what you could obtain by selling directly to a junk car buyer. This is often due to administrative costs and towing fees incurred by the impound yard, reducing the overall payout for your vehicle.

Recycling of Junk Cars

Junk cars are frequently recycled to extract value from their components and materials. Once sold to a salvage yard or recycling center, these vehicles undergo a comprehensive process. Salvageable parts are removed, metals are extracted and recycled, and hazardous materials are disposed of responsibly. Recycling junk cars significantly contributes to environmental sustainability by reducing waste and conserving resources.

Are There Laws Regarding Car Recycling in Texas?

Yes, Texas has stringent laws governing car recycling to ensure proper disposal of hazardous materials. These laws aim to protect the environment and public health. They mandate the removal and appropriate handling of fluids, batteries, and other potentially harmful components during the car recycling process. Licensed recycling facilities must comply with these regulations, employing eco-friendly methods to dismantle vehicles and recycle materials responsibly, reducing environmental impact.

Why is a Junk Car Considered a Public Nuisance?

A junk car is often categorized as a public nuisance due to several reasons. These vehicles, in a state of disrepair or abandonment, pose potential dangers and eyesores in neighborhoods. They can become breeding grounds for pests, create safety hazards, and significantly diminish property values in the area. Consequently, many local ordinances prohibit the storage of non-functional vehicles on private properties for extended periods to maintain the aesthetic appeal and safety of the community.

What Is The Process of Junking a Car in Texas?

Junking a car in Texas involves specific steps. Begin by contacting licensed salvage yards or authorized junk car buyers. Provide comprehensive details about your vehicle, including its make, model, condition, and any existing damages. After an evaluation, agree upon a price for your car. Complete the necessary paperwork, including a transfer of ownership, to legally finalize the sale. Coordinate with the buyer for the vehicle’s pickup or arrange to drop it off at the designated location.

Tips on How to Avoid Getting Ripped Off

When selling your junk car, it’s essential to safeguard against potential scams. Research multiple buyers, obtain quotes from different sources, and verify their credentials. Be cautious of deals that seem too good to be true and ensure all agreements are documented in writing before finalizing the sale. Avoid upfront fees or requests for personal information that seem suspicious.
